Ilonas experience

Ilona Enjalbert, from France, has just recently done a 2 month internship with us at A Liquid Future. In her time she visited many parts of Indonesia including Krui, Nias, Bali and the Mentawai Islands. She spent her time studying the impacts of surf tourism on these remote local communities in Indonesia, particularly on how surf tourism affects the environment.
Here is what Ilona had to say from her time in the Mentawai Islands:

“The Mentawai Islands in Indonesian are a group of four main islands and several smaller ones, located about 150 km off the west coast of Sumatra.

Tourism is very present here and this place is very popular with surfers. The Mentawai Islands are known worldwide as one of the best surf spots in the world.

Most of the tourists stay on either live-aboard surf charter boats or in resorts, so it is rare to see tourists within the city.

For those who don't surf there are many other activities to do such as snorkelling. The seabed and coral are beautiful, and for the most part, still in good health.

The young locals we met were very happy to welcome tourists and they were keen to work in the tourism sector, whether it is working on the boats (guide, captain, ...) or in the hotels (surf teacher, waiters, ...). Some of the locals have a dream to open their own business’ in their home in Mentawai, and some have already done so. James, 22 years old and previous student of ALF, has already opened his café while working in a resort.
